Donald Glover a.k.a. Childish Gambino has everything set up the way he wants. He cannot be labeled as a rapper, can’t label him as a writer, and cannot angle him at just acting. Instead, the triple threat being manages a variety of different task without compromising his artistry. A few months ago, it was announced that Gambino’s show Atlanta will be piloted through the FX network. Well now we’re edging closer as the show will be doing spring shoots for the pilot soon.

“It will explore the rap scene in the city of Atlanta through the perspective of two cousins – one, a sudden rap star, the other a college dropout struggling with the unique challenge of being young, gifted and black,”  – CEO John Landgraf of FX

John Landgraf  also had this to say about Gambino as well.

“Donald Glover is a uniquely talented actor and performer who brings real-life experience to this subject matter,” said FX Networks and FX Productions president of original programming Nick Grad. “Not only is Donald a very gifted actor, he has achieved tremendous success and acclaim as the musical artist Childish Gambino. He, along with Paul Simms, has a very honest, sometimes serious, and funny perspective on life, the world of rap music and the city of Atlanta.”

Between co-directing his own videos, making music, writing for shows, Glover seems to be right at home as he discovers new and better platforms.
